Consultations by appointment AKAROA COUNTY COUNCIL ELECTORAL ROLL OPEN FOR INSPECTION PURSUANT to the provisions of Section 78 and 79 of the Local Government Act 1974 Public Notice is hereby given that the Roll to be used for 1983 Local Authority Elections for the Akaroa County Is open for Inspection. The rolls will remain open tor public Inspection until Friday July 22, 1983 and can be Inspected at any of the places mentioned below during normal hours of opening. Duvauchelle — Council Office Duvauchelle — Post Office Akaroa — Library Akaroa - Post Office Okalns Bay — Post Office Pigeon Bay - Post Office Little Akaloa — Post office Forms for enrolment are available at any of the places mentioned above. Any person may, not later than the 22nd day of July, 1983, lodge an objection In writing on the prescribed form at the Council Office, Duvauchelle, on the following grounds: (a) That any person whose name Is on the roll does not possess the necessary qualification at the time when the objection is lodged; or (b) That any person whose name Is not on the roll possesses the necessary qualification at the time when the objection Is lodged and Is entitled to have his name Inserted. Objection forms are also available from any of the abovementioned places where the roll Is deposited for inspection. A list of all objections to the roll may be Inspected at the Council Office. Duvauchelle during normal working hours between Monday, July 25,1983 and Friday, July 29, 1983. DATED at Duvauchelle this 6th day of July, 1983. L. W. M. GRAHAM, Principal Administrative Officer.
